** Key Responsibilities
*** Administer medications (oral, injectable, and other approved routes)
* Conduct physical and mental health nursing assessments and psychiatric screenings
* Document medication administration and nursing assessments in the EHR
* Perform MAR reviews, medication counts, and manage medication stock and refills
* Prepare clients for appointments by verifying medical history and collecting vitals
* Communicate with clients and providers regarding medication needs
* Assist with basic lab work and phlebotomy as needed
* Support infection control, hygiene, and general health education
* Participate in team meetings and continuous improvement efforts
